Output 31b5b8166995986e95efbac7dc18d9af70578b61aa5d65ee3ee8f34f5c6d077f:8

value
2184271845
script pubkey
OP_0 OP_PUSHBYTES_20 fdd6d59e9449de82d9923ca1f79eee27313c66f6
address
ltc1qlhtdt855f80g9kvj8jsl08hwyucncehkasezgj
transaction
31b5b8166995986e95efbac7dc18d9af70578b61aa5d65ee3ee8f34f5c6d077f
spent
true